Liebherr has proudly celebrated the production of its 10,000th XPower wheel loader at its manufacturing facility. Popular place in Bischofshofen, Austria, marking a significant achievement in the company’s commitment to durability, efficiency, and innovation in heavy machinery.
The anniversary model, an L 580 XPower, features a power-split travel drive developed in collaboration with ZF Friedrichshafen AG. At the core of the XPower wheel loader’s success is its power-split travel drive, developed by ZF Friedrichshafen AG. This advanced transmission seamlessly blends hydrostatic and mechanical drives to deliver optimised performance across various applications.
Gerhard Pirnbacher, Head of Quality Management at Liebherr Bischofshofen, stated: "The transmission from our partner ZF is a key component of the drivetrain in our XPower wheel loaders. With around 64 million operating hours logged by XPower models, this system has proven its exceptional robustness."
The landmark machine, bearing special anniversary decals and a hand-signed transmission by ZF employees, will be delivered to the BERGER Group in Passau, Germany. It will operate in a quarry owned by BERGER Rohstoffe GmbH near ZF’s transmission plant in the Bavarian Forest.
Launched nearly a decade ago, Liebherr’s XPower L 550 to L 586 models are recognised for their fuel efficiency, durability, and intelligent driveline technology. The variable ZF transmission continuously adjusts the ratio between hydrostatic and mechanical paths, ensuring the machine delivers maximum efficiency and power.
These loaders play a vital role in infrastructure and logistics, particularly in heavy-duty operations like quarrying, construction, and large-scale truck loading. With growing demand in bulk handling, XPower wheel loaders support truck fleets by enabling quick and efficient material transfer.
